I have a 2007 Subaru STi. I finally got my v88 plug-in board up and running well. Pump gas and race gas maps are done. I setup switching between fuel/ignition table 1 and 2 by using the cruise switch (DI 10). This works great. However, The only way for me to verify which tables are active is for me to lug my laptop around with me...or guess that it's the right map and nothing blows up. I'd rather not guess. So I set out to try to setup one of the dash lights to be on when fuel/ignition table 2 is active. But "DI 10" is not showing up as an option for the gp output function. I'm trying to get the gp output to switch on the cruise light "injector drive 6" when the cruise switch "DI 10" is pressed. It obviously would be better for it to be on when table 2 is active as that's the race gas map and will be used the least. But I realize that may not be an option and that I may just end up with it on for one setting and off for the other. That is fine too, I will know which is which.
